What companies run services between Seattle, WA, USA and Queens, NY, USA?

Alaska Airlines, Inc., JetBlue Airways, and Delta fly from Seattle-Tacoma International Airport (SEA) to John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K) hourly. Alternatively, you can take a train from Seattle to 104 St via Chicago Union Station,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station, 8 Av/W 31 St, 8 Av/W 42 St, and 42 St-Port Authority Bus Terminal in around 2d 20h.
